Mt. Ashland Campground
Reservations are not accepted at Mt. Ashland Campground, as it operates on a first-come, first-served basis. Therefore, it is recommended to arrive early, especially during peak season, to secure a campsite. The best time of year to visit is generally during the summer months when the weather is mild and conducive to outdoor activities. However, it is worth noting that the campground's high elevation can result in cooler temperatures, even during the summer. Therefore, it is advisable to bring appropriate clothing and gear to stay warm during chilly nights.
Campers at Mt. Ashland Campground can enjoy a variety of activities, such as hiking, mountain biking, and wildlife watching. The campground's proximity to the beautiful Siskiyou Mountains provides ample opportunities for exploration and adventure. However, caution should be exercised when venturing into the wilderness, as encounters with black bears, rattlesnakes, and ticks have been reported in the area. It is advised to follow proper safety guidelines and be aware of wildlife signs. Overall, Mt. Ashland Campground offers a peaceful and scenic camping experience, providing a great escape into nature for those seeking solace in the heart of Oregon's stunning landscapes.

Camping essentials & Leave No Trace
- Pack it in, pack it out
- Take all trash, food scraps, and gear back with you to keep campsites clean and protect wildlife.
- Respect wildlife
- Observe animals from a distance, store food securely, and never feed wildlife to maintain natural behavior and safety.
- Know before you go
- Check weather, fire restrictions, trail conditions, and permit requirements to ensure a safe and well-planned trip.
- Minimize campfire impact
- Use established fire rings, keep fires small, fully extinguish them, or opt for a camp stove when fires are restricted.
- Leave what you find
- Preserve natural and cultural features by avoiding removal of plants, rocks, artifacts, or other elements of the environment.
